    Advice for anyone looking for a new desk: BUILD YOUR OWN!!!!!!!! Do not spend $150 at IKEA for a desk that is terrible quality and not the exact specs you want. Buy lumber and build your own. This desk is 7 feet long and 30 inches deep and only cost me about $100 and 4 hours to make. Sturdy enough for me to jump on and I'm 220 lbs.



    I plan to build a 54 inch section the right side to make an 7 foot by 7 foot L.

    2x4's + melamine + wood screws + time = fun times
